Volatility & RTP Explained
The Default RTP shown for Sheriff vs. Bandits ™ is 94%. In a slots context, RTP (return-to-player) is a long-term statistical measure reflecting the percentage of game value that is returned to play sessions over a very large number of rounds in the game’s model. It is a theoretical figure and does not predict or guarantee results for any individual session or short series of plays on LuckyBuddhaCasino.
Volatility describes how reward outcomes are distributed across play sessions. Low volatility games typically produce smaller, more frequent qualifying combinations and create a steadier rhythm. High volatility games tend to produce less frequent qualifying combinations but may offer larger numerical outcomes when features align.
